US RESERVES

BY PHILIP FINE

THE US Departments of Energy and the Interior are joining forces to use oil from federally leased land in the Gulf of Mexico for America's Strategic Petroleum Reserve, an emergency crude oil stockpile. Equiva Trading Co. of Houston won the contract to supply additional oil, upping the reserve by 18.6 million barrels.
